## Read the rules before the reels

Game pages are most useful when they explain mechanics, feature triggers, stake controls and version differences. Screenshots and headline claims are secondary to the current in-game information and provider rules.

## Why location changes the answer

Information intended for United Kingdom may not apply in every jurisdiction. Age requirements, access, payment choices and responsible-play tools can differ, so confirm the version that applies where you are before treating a feature as available.

## Frequently asked questions

### What does volatility describe?

It is a general description of how outcome size and frequency may be distributed, not a promise about a particular session.

### Why check the provider rules?

They are the primary source for mechanics, paytable details and feature behaviour, while third-party summaries can become outdated.

### What should a game guide explain?

Provider, rules, feature triggers, stake controls, device support and any version-specific RTP or volatility information.
